We have an exciting opportunity for a Communications and Website Manager, to join our dynamic team at Cramlington Town Council. This role involves developing and implementing communication strategies, managing digital platforms, creating multimedia content, and fostering community engagement. We are seeking a Communications and Website Manager working initially 22 hours a week (office based).

We are offering:



Salary 35,000 - 39,000 pro rata Access to the career average Local Government Pension Scheme 25 days (pro-rata) annual leave rising to 28 days (pro-rata) on completion of 5 years' service Professional development opportunities

Overall Responsibilities



We are seeking a Communications and Website Manager working, initially 22 hours a week (office based)

Reporting to the Deputy Town Clerk (Communities) our role will include:

leading the Council's communication strategy across all platforms, including website management, social media, newsletters, press releases, and community publications.

developing and implementing community engagement programmes that strengthen relationships between the Council and residents, local groups, and partner organisations.

Organising and coordinating community events, public consultations, and engagement activities that promote civic participation and community cohesion.
